Resolution Purpose: To specify the resolution level to be used for fax transmission. Values: Standard* Fine Super Fine Ultra Fine Suitable for documents with normal sized characters. Suitable for documents containing small characters or thin lines or documents printed using a dot-matrix printer. Suitable for documents containing extremely fine detail. The Super Fine mode is enabled only if the remote machine also supports the super fine resolution. See the notes below. Suitable for documents containing photographic images. NOTE: Faxes scanned in the Super Fine mode transmit at the highest resolution supported by the receiving device. Original Type Purpose: To select the default document type. Values: Text* Photo Suitable for documents with text. Suitable for documents with photos. Lighter/Darker Purpose: To set the default copy density level. Values: Lighter2 Lighter1 Normal* Darker1 Darker2 Makes the fax lighter than the original. Works well with dark print. Works well with standard typed or printed documents. Makes the fax darker than the original. Works well with light print or faint pencil markings. Delayed Start Purpose: To set a specific time for the fax transmission to start. Once this setting is activated, your printer stores all of the documents to be faxed into its memory and sends them at the specified time. After faxing is complete, the data in the memory is cleared. Values: 21:00*/PM9:00* Specifies the fax transmission start time when sending a fax at a specified time. 0:00 - 23:59 / AM/PM1:00 - 12:59 NOTE: A maximum of 19 delayed fax jobs can be stored in this printer.
